The Best Martha’s Vineyard Boat Charters to Chase the Sunset On

There’s nothing quite like seeing the sun sink into the horizon as you cruise around the waters surrounding Martha’s Vineyard.

  • For three decades, Mad Max Charters has shown visitors and locals alike breathtaking views on its sunset catamaran sail. You’ll depart from Edgartown Harbor and sail into the Nantucket Sound. Don’t forget to bring along snacks and refreshments to enjoy on your journey. 
  • Go for a two-hour cruise with Plan Sea. To make this luxurious cruise even more enjoyable, you can bring your own food and drinks, including cocktails.
  • Celebrate the end of another day on a cruise with Island Time Charters. Their sunset and cocktail cruise will take you on a sightseeing harbor cruise. You have two different cruising routes to choose from, so be sure to look into the different options.
  • Set sail on Nauti Girl Excursions’ double-decker pontoon. Their sunset excursion can be combined with one of their other cruise options so that you can enjoy a full day out on the water. Explore Edgartown, Chappaquiddick, and Katama Bay as the sun sets behind the Edgartown Lighthouse. 
  • Pirate Adventures Martha’s Vineyard offers a unique sailing experience. Cruise through the Nantucket Sound after departing Oak Bluffs Harbor on a pirate ship. 
  • Explore Martha’s Vineyard’s waterways with Catboat Charters on its restored 1927 Cape Cod Catboat. Their private sunset sails are two hours long and can accommodate up to six passengers.
